What does a senior strategic account manager do?

Senior strategic account managers are management professionals who are responsible for maintaining relationships with strategically key customers to achieve sales quotas for an organization. These managers are required to train new hires on procedures related to account management as well as the correct way of database sourcing. They need to increase the utilization of products and services so that they can identify areas of potential revenue growth. Senior strategic account managers must also design and facilitate product and capabilities training courses for their sales engineers and customer service representatives.

What does a corporate account manager do?

The duties of a corporate account manager depend on one's line of work or industry of employment. Typically, they are responsible for building a company's client base by devising strategies to identify market opportunities, reaching out to clients through calls and correspondence, and securing sales by offering products and services. They may also resolve issues and concerns, answer inquiries, process payments, and create billing plans as necessary. Furthermore, as a corporate account manager, it is essential to lead and encourage team members, all while implementing the company's policies and regulations.
